Business Context and Reporting Period
Company: Cooper-Standard Holdings Inc.
Filing Type: Form 8-K (Current Report)
Date of Report: April 5, 2019
Event Date: April 1, 2019
Context: The Company completed the divestiture of its anti-vibration system (AVS) business.
Key Financial Metrics
- Transaction Type: Asset Disposition (Divestiture)
- Total Purchase Price: $265.5 million (subject to adjustments)
- Estimated Net Cash Proceeds: Approximately $220 million to $225 million (after taxes and transaction-related expenses/fees)
- Assets Divested: Facilities in Auburn, Indiana; Mitchell, Ontario; Rennes, France; AVS-related assets in Poland and China; and a 50% equity interest in Sujan Cooper Standard AVS Limited (India).
- Buyer: ContiTech USA, Inc. (subsidiary of Continental AG)
Material Changes
The primary material change is the exit from the AVS business segment. This transaction alters the Company's asset base and geographic footprint by removing specific manufacturing facilities and a joint venture interest in India. The filing includes unaudited pro forma consolidated financial statements as of and for the year ended December 31, 2018, to reflect the impact of this transaction.
Outlook, Risks, and Management Commentary
- Transaction Completion: The deal closed on April 1, 2019.
- Transition: Ancillary agreements were entered into at closing to facilitate the transition of the AVS Business.
- Financial Impact: The filing does not provide specific forward-looking guidance on future revenue or profit margins post-transaction, other than the immediate cash inflow from the sale.
- Risks/Contingencies: The purchase price is subject to certain adjustments. The filing text does not detail specific risks associated with the transition period.
